The cheapest way to get from Hampton Park to Shepparton is to line 903 bus and bus which costs $7 - $30 and takes 8h 4m.
The fastest way to get from Hampton Park to Shepparton is to drive which takes 2h 33m and costs $35 - $55.
No, there is no direct bus from Hampton Park to Shepparton station. However, there are services departing from Marshall Ct/Pound Rd and arriving at Shepparton Station/Purcell St via Dandenong Station/Foster St, Oakleigh Station/Portman St and Coburg PS/Bell St.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 8h 4m.
The distance between Hampton Park and Shepparton is 221 km. The road distance is 212.2 km.
The best way to get from Hampton Park to Shepparton without a car is to train which takes 4h 50m and costs $17 - $22.
It takes approximately 4h 50m to get from Hampton Park to Shepparton, including transfers.
Hampton Park to Shepparton bus services, operated by Metropolitan buses, depart from Oakleigh Station/Portman St.
The best way to get from Hampton Park to Shepparton is to train which takes 4h 50m and costs $17 - $22. Alternatively, you can line 903 bus and bus, which costs $7 - $30 and takes 8h 4m.
Hampton Park to Shepparton bus services, operated by Metropolitan buses, arrive at Coburg PS/Bell St station.
Yes, the driving distance between Hampton Park to Shepparton is 212 km. It takes approximately 2h 33m to drive from Hampton Park to Shepparton.
